Dictionarynex•usPronunciation: (nek'sus), [key] —n., —pl. nex•us. 1. a means of connection; tie; link. 2. a connected series or group. 3. the core or center, as of a matter or situation. 4. Cell Biol.a specialized area of the cell membrane involved in intercellular communication and adhesion. Random House Unabridged Dictionary, Copyright © 1997, by Random House, Inc., on Infoplease.
